0

我正在尝试使用 twitter 引导程序创建一个按钮切换。

我要做的是在添加活动类时在按钮的右上角添加一个刻度图像。

这是源 http://jsfiddle.net/4GC9R/的示例

我的按钮 css 看起来像

.mybtn {
   width:150px;
   height:150px;
   margin:5px;
   background:#FBDFDA;
   border:none;
}

.mybtn.active {
    background:#CFCFCF;
}

抱歉,如果这是一个愚蠢的问题,我已经尝试了几种方法,但我离 CSS 专家还很远。

提前致谢

4

2 回答 2

0

当类名“.active”被添加到类为“.mybtn”的按钮中时,按钮的选择器将不是“.mybtn .active”,而是“.mybtn.active”。

希望这可以帮助。

于 2013-10-27T23:57:06.907 回答
0

要添加复选标记,您可以使用:after伪元素,对于图像,您可以进一步使用content: url('image_path')or background-image: url('image_path')此外,您的类选择器应该进行调整。也许是这个方向的东西:

.mybtn {
    width:150px;
    height:150px;
    margin:5px;
    background:#FBDFDA;
    border:none;
}

.mybtn.active {
    background:#CFCFCF;
    border:none;
    position:relative;
}
.mybtn.active:after {
    content: '\2713';
    position:absolute;
    top:0;
    right:0;
}

演示


PS,如果您的意思是滴答声-就像在动物中一样(例如Ixodes,也可以通过伪元素(DEMOcontent )的属性或background属性来实现;-):after

于 2013-10-28T00:00:23.687 回答